PHILADELPHIA— The No. 5 University of Pennsylvania women's squash team is set to close out the regular season this Thursday at No. 10 Drexel.

Penn enters this matchup with 12 wins this season, marking the most wins in a season since 2016-17. In their last time out, the Quakers defeated No. 3 Princeton, the first time they have won that rivalry matchup since 2016-17. The Red and Blue look to use this match as a final tune-up ahead of the CSA Team Championship in two weeks.
Penn has historically dominated Drexel, winning 10 of their 14 meetings since 2012. Despite this, each side has split 3-3 in the last six meetings since 2019. Meeting earlier this season, the Quakers topped the Dragons 7-2 in the Penn Squash Center back in November.
Previewing the Dragons
The Dragons enter the match 8-8 on the season, all their losses coming against other top ten programs (No. 1 Harvard, No. 2 Trinity, No. 3 Princeton, No. 4 Stanford, No. 5 Penn, #6 Virginia, No. 7 Yale, No. 8 Cornell). Currently on a two-match skid, Drexel hopes to right the ship ahead of their final regular season match on Saturday.
